Key Responsibilities
Specification-Driven Extraction Engineering:
1. Design and maintain declarative extraction specifications—using Pydantic models, JSON schemas, or domain-specific languages—that describe exactly which fields to capture, their types, and validation rules.
2. Implement pipelines that translate these specifications into executable extraction plans, leveraging both classical (Scrapy, Playwright) and AI-augmented (LLM-based semantic parsing) backends.
3. Build reusable specification libraries for recurring data types (product prices, tariff codes, regulatory texts) to accelerate onboarding of new sources.
4. Design and implement autonomous data extraction agents that can make decisions about source selection, retry logic, and parsing strategies
Autonomous & Self-Healing Systems:
1. Deploy self-healing spiders that automatically detect website layout changes and repair themselves using Model Context Protocol (MCP) servers (e.g., Scrapy MCP Server, Playwright MCP).
2. Integrate semantic extraction (Scrapy-LLM, custom LLM pipelines) to eliminate selector brittleness—spiders rely on field descriptions, not fragile XPaths.
3. Hands-on experience building AI agents and orchestration systems.
4. Orchestrate complex, multi-step browsing workflows with agentic frameworks (BMAD/TEA, AutoGPT-like agents) that reason about page state, adapt to anti-bot measures, and correct their own behaviour in real time.
Platform Thinking & Reusability:
1. Move beyond one-off scrapers: build a component-based extraction platform where selectors, login handlers, and pagination logic are shared, versioned, and tested.
2. Implement monitoring, alerting, and automatic rollback for failed extraction runs.
3.
Champion ethical crawling by design—rate limiting, robots.txt respect, and compliance with GDPR/CCPA are built into the specification layer, not retrofitted.
Collaboration & Continuous Innovation:
1. Partner with data scientists and domain experts to refine extraction specifications for complex, unstructured domains (e.g., legal texts, tariff classifications).
2. Evaluate and pilot emerging tools to push automation coverage beyond 90%.
3. Document and evangelise specification-driven best practices across the engineering organisation.
